Use of Paintings and Artwork

Hanging paintings and artwork is an excellent way to add personality and style to your walls. Look for affordable prints or create your own art using inexpensive materials like canvas and acrylic paints. Opt for bold colors and intriguing compositions that resonate with your taste and complement your existing decor.

Wall Decals and Stickers

Wall decals and stickers provide an easy and budget-friendly way to enhance the visual appeal of your walls. These removable adhesive decorations come in various designs and patterns, allowing you to create unique focal points or thematic accents. They are perfect for adding a touch of creativity to nurseries, playrooms, or any other space in your home.

DIY Wall Hangings

Get crafty and create your own wall hangings using materials such as yarn, fabric, or driftwood. Macrame wall hangings, woven tapestries, or even a simple string of colorful pompoms can instantly brighten up a plain wall. The DIY approach allows you to customize the design to match your style and create one-of-a-kind pieces.

Photo Collage Displays

Displaying a photo collage is a sentimental and visually appealing way to decorate your walls. Gather your favorite photographs and arrange them in a creative layout using frames, clothespins, or adhesive photo grids. This personalized touch adds warmth and nostalgia to your living space.

Framed Posters and Prints

If you’re a fan of art or photography, framed posters and prints offer an affordable way to showcase your interests. Look for inexpensive prints online or browse through thrift stores for unique vintage finds. With a diverse range of subjects and styles available, you can easily find something that resonates with your taste and fits your budget.

Wall Shelves and Floating Ledges

Wall shelves and floating ledges serve a dual purpose by providing both storage and display space. Install a few floating shelves or ledges and adorn them with decorative items such as books, small plants, or sculptures. This not only adds visual interest but also maximizes the functionality of your walls.

Hanging Plants and Indoor Gardens

Bringing the outdoors in can instantly freshen up your living space. Hang plants in decorative pots or create a vertical garden on your walls. Not only do they add a vibrant splash of greenery, but they also improve air quality and create a calming ambiance.

Mirrors and Reflective Surfaces

Mirrors are an excellent choice for wall decor, as they create an illusion of space and reflect light, making your room appear larger and brighter. Choose stylish mirror with an interesting frame or opt for a collection of smaller mirrors arranged in an eye-catching pattern. Reflective surfaces like mirrored wall panels or metallic accents can also add a touch of glamour to your walls.

Tapestry and Fabric Wall Art

Tapestries and fabric wall art offer a bohemian and eclectic touch to your walls. Hang a colorful tapestry as a statement piece or use fabric panels to create a unique wall installation. These textiles add texture, warmth, and a sense of wanderlust to your living space.

Wall Clocks and Decorative Mirrors

Functional and decorative, wall clocks and decorative mirrors serve as stylish wall adornments. Choose a clock with an interesting design or an oversized decorative mirror with an ornate frame to make a bold statement. These pieces not only serve a practical purpose but also enhance the aesthetic appeal of your walls.

Creative Wall Stencils and Patterns

Wall stencils and patterns allow you to create intricate and visually striking designs on your walls without the need for expensive wallpaper or artwork. From geometric patterns to nature-inspired motifs, stencils offer endless possibilities for adding character and charm to your living space.

String Lights and Fairy Lights

Add a touch of whimsy and enchantment to your walls with string lights or fairy lights. These twinkling lights create a magical atmosphere and can be easily draped or hung to outline a specific area or highlight a particular wall feature. They are perfect for creating a cozy ambiance in bedrooms or outdoor spaces.

Vintage Plates and Dishware Wall Decor

Turn your collection of vintage plates and dishware into unique wall decor. Arrange them in an artistic pattern and hang them using plate hangers or adhesive hooks. This unconventional approach adds charm and nostalgia to your walls, making them stand out with a touch of retro flair.

Upcycled and Repurposed Wall Decor Ideas

Give new life to old or discarded items by repurposing them as wall decor. Use reclaimed wood to create a rustic wall shelf or frame vintage postcards and turn them into a captivating collage. Upcycling not only adds character to your walls but also promotes sustainability and creativity.

FAQs- wall decor

  1. Can I remove the wall decals without damaging the paint?

    • Yes, most wall decals can be easily removed without damaging the paint. However, it’s always a good idea to test a small area first and follow the manufacturer’s instructions.
  2. How do I create a photo collage on my wall?

    • Start by selecting your favorite photographs and arranging them in a layout that appeals to you. You can use frames, adhesive photo grids, or even clothespins and strings to display the photos creatively.
  3. Are DIY wall hangings difficult to make?

    • Not at all! DIY wall hangings can be as simple or intricate as you like. There are plenty of tutorials and inspiration available online to guide you through the process.
  4. What are some low-maintenance indoor plants for hanging on walls?

    • Pothos, spider plants, and air plants are great options for hanging on walls as they require minimal care and can thrive in various lighting conditions.
  5. How can I incorporate upcycled items into my wall decor?

    • Look for old items that can be repurposed, such as vintage plates, discarded wood, or even salvaged windows. Use your creativity to turn them into unique wall decorations that tell a story.
